Job Description

Responsibilities

  • E-Commerce & Website
  • - Take the lead on all changes and additions to sandiegowavefc.com, working hands-on in WordPress with projects including, but not limited to, site design, page builds, content updates, editorial content, plugin/theme management, and troubleshooting.
  • - Own the user experience across both sandiegowavefc.com (WordPress) and the Shopify store, ensuring a consistent, high-quality experience as fans move between the two.
  • - Develop and execute the e-commerce strategy aligned with overall business goals to drive online revenue and enhance customer satisfaction.
  • - Own and execute San Diego Wave FC's e-commerce roadmap, prioritizing initiatives to improve on-site experiences and drive revenue.
  • - Oversee day-to-day operations of the online store, ensuring an optimized user experience, accurate product information, and seamless checkout processes.
  • - Manage site navigation, product creation, and merchandising to deliver a best-in-class product experience.
  • - Oversee daily site maintenance across sandiegowavefc.com and the Shopify store, ensuring a smooth, frustration-free customer experience with attention to quality assurance.
  • - Implement processes to improve web production tasks, including product activation, promotions/sales, on-site search maintenance, and marketing content updates.
  • - Ensure seamless integration and consistent look/feel between the WordPress site and Shopify store for a unified digital presence.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in e-commerce and website management, preferably in sports, entertainment, or retail.
  • 4+ years of experience working with Shopify, including app integration and management as well as theme design, with a proven track record of driving results.
  • Working knowledge of WordPress fundamentals (page building, content updates, plugin/theme basics) and comfort taking the lead on hands-on site changes without relying on outside developers for routine work.
  • Experience coordinating with a third-party app development vendor on ongoing maintenance, push notifications, and bug resolution (not app development or coding).
  • Proficiency in e-commerce platforms (e.g., Shopify, Salesforce) and CMS tools (e.g., WordPress).
  • Strong understanding of SEO, SEM, and analytics tools (e.g., Google Analytics).
  • Knowledge and experience with web-based product, content, and catalog management systems.
  • Successful track record in e-commerce project management and leading day-to-day operations in a fast-paced environment.
  • Excellent oral and written communication and presentation skills.
  • Strong collaboration skills, with the ability to work cross-functionally in a team environment.

Welcome to San Diego Wave Fútbol Club, the most successful expansion team in National Women’s Soccer League (NWSL) history. Since its inception in December 2021, Wave FC has broken every major single-game attendance record (home opener, regular season, and playoff), won the NWSL Shield, became the first expansion team to make and win a playoff game, have its players win awards like Golden Boot, Coach of the Year, Goalkeeper of the Year, Defensive Player of the Year, and Rookie of the Year – all while fostering a diverse community of game changers in our San Diego community whose aim is to lower barriers of entry, create new opportunities for underserved groups, and inspire the next generation of leaders.Our club’s vision is to be a force for good through the game of football and drive meaningful impact for women and girls not only on the field but in the workplace, at home, and in society. On the field, the club is represented by established international stars like Delphine Cascarino, María Sánchez, and Kailen Sheridan, as well as some of the brightest young talents in fútbol like San Diego native Melanie Barcenas.Wave FC plays its home matches at the brand-new Snapdragon Stadium in Mission Valley, where the club and its supporters come together each week to celebrate the beautiful game and create a thrilling home-field advantage that only San Diego can deliver.
